Is Creston Safe?
Yes — this neighborhood is extremely safe. Creston in Old Fort, NC has a safety grade of A+. The overall crime index is 108, which is 8% above the national average of 100. Creston is safer than 50% of neighborhoods in Old Fort.
Compared to the Old Fort average (crime index 125), Creston is 17% lower in overall crime.
Looking at specific crime types, robbery is the most elevated concern (index: 115, 15% above average), while vehicle theft is the lowest risk (index: 30). Violent crime is a particular area of concern relative to property crime in this neighborhood.
